Pharmacists and Pharmacy Technicians: To claim ACPE credit, your profile must include your specialty board (National Association of Boards of Pharmacy), your NABP e-profile ID, and your date of birth (MMDD). All of these are required (and need to be accurate) to submit continuing pharmacy education to CPE monitor.
If you are unsure of your NABP e-profile ID, you can confirm on the NABP website at https://nabp.pharmacy/ (copy and paste this URL into your browser). Note - this is a 6 to 7 digit number - it is not an email.
Date of birth including month and day are required (the year you were born is not needed). For example, if birth date is March 30 - enter as: 0330
Physicians: Some programs available on this platform are certified to provide Maintenance of Certification (MOC) credit. To report MOC credit to your certifying Board, your profile must include your diplomate information including your Board(s), your unique Board ID number(s), and your date of birth. You may enter multiple Board(s). By completing the information below, you give permission for your diplomate information to be shared with the Accreditation Council for Continuing Medical Education (ACCME) for the purpose of reporting educational credit to your certifying Board(s). This information (your certifying Board(s) and DOB) is being collected solely for the purpose of reporting completions to your certifying Board(s).
